A top-secret computer chip has been stolen from Rackham Industries and a mysterious charm bracelet is mailed to Nancy. And each charm represents a different crime. Can Nancy, with help from Bess and George, deal with River Heights' latest crime spree and her romantic crisis at the same time?

Personal Response:
I wasn’t surprised at all that Nancy got a completely updated look for the graphic novel. Tailored skirts and high heels certainly wouldn’t appeal to youth today. However, seeing Nancy in tank tops seemed to take it a bit further from how she is described in the original books. However, it was a good quick read and as a fan of Nancy Drew when I was younger I think it’s a good idea to give the books an update to make them more relevant and identifiable to today’s readers.

Curricular/Programming Connections:
Have a group read an earlier Nancy Drew book (in prose) [let each group member pick a different one] and a Nancy Drew graphic novel and have the group compare. What strengths does each have?
Read with a graphic novel book club- compare with other types of graphic novels
Illustration style
Updates in character, dress, theme, etc.
Compare an older Nancy Drew book, a Nancy graphic novel and the movie.

Nancy Drew finds herself on another case. A top-secret computer chip has been stolen which could cost the company millions. At a loss for clues, Nancy mysteriously receives a charmed bracelet. Thinking she may have a secret admirer, she barely notices the charms. That is until she realizes each charm represents a crime that is about to take place. Nancy is determined to solve these crimes before another one can happen. Too bad Nancy’s boyfriend, Ned, gets arrested for shoplifting. The girl detective cannot help him out of this one. But the question remains: why would Ned shoplift? Is he jealous of Nancy and her new-detective fame? Join Nancy and her friends as they try to solve the case and Nancy’s relationship troubles. ( )
